CUOMO TOURS NICARAGUA AND HONDURAS TO ASSIST IN REBUILDING EFFORTS AFTER HURRICANE MITCH

MANAGUA, NICARAGUA - U.S. Housing and Urban Development Secretary Andrew Cuomo said today that the Clinton Administration is seeking new opportunities to work with American businesses and non-profit groups to help Nicaragua and Honduras rebuild homes and communities destroyed by Hurricane Mitch.

President Clinton sent Cuomo to visit Nicaragua today and Honduras on Friday to report on actions the United States can take to assist rebuilding efforts. The Secretary was part of a group that included Senators Pete Domenici of New Mexico and Bill Frist of Tennessee, along with USAID Deputy Administrator Hattie Babbitt.

The group met with Nicaraguan Vice President Enrique Bolanos and officials working on reconstruction efforts to discuss hurricane damage and rebuilding plans.

"It's tragic to see thousands of men, women, and children struggling to survive each day and sleep each night without a roof over their heads," Cuomo said. "While nothing can erase the terrible toll of death, destruction and human suffering caused by Hurricane Mitch, we will work to help the victims of this storm rebuild their homes and rebuild their lives."

"The Clinton Administration is committed to assisting in reconstruction efforts in Nicaragua and Honduras," Cuomo added. "HUD will work with our partners to introduce cutting-edge building technologies and help develop the country's building codes and land use policies."

After the meeting, Cuomo and the delegation were traveling by helicopter to the town of Posoltega to view the mud slide where many people were killed. The group was also visiting hurricane-ravaged Ciudad Dario, and stopping by a church that has been converted to a relief center for hundreds of those left homeless.

Cuomo was also meeting with the Nicaraguan Housing Minister and leaders of public and private housing organizations.

Mitch roared through parts of Central America in September on a deadly path killing thousands. Hundreds of thousands of people were left homeless in Nicaragua alone when the storm damaged or destroyed their homes.

Earlier this fall, Cuomo visited Puerto Rico, Haiti, and the Dominican Republic in the wake of Hurricane Georges. HUD officials then returned in October and are continuing to assist with reconstruction efforts.
